Strawberry Cake: A Spring Delight

Strawberry cake is the perfect choice for any occasion, whether it's a birthday, a spring celebration, or simply a desire to treat your family to a delicious dessert. This captivating recipe combines a fluffy sponge, cherry jam filling, and whipped cream with the fresh taste of strawberries. In addition to its divine flavor, the cake is a true work of art that is sure to impress your guests.

Total Time: 1 hour
Preparation Time: 25 minutes
Baking Time: 20-25 minutes
Servings: 8

Ingredients:

For the sponge:
- 5 eggs
- 150 g sugar
- A few drops of almond extract (for extra flavor)
- 125 g all-purpose flour
- 2 tablespoons cornflour
- 30 g melted butter

For the syrup:
- 4 tablespoons sugar
- 6 tablespoons water
- 2 vanilla pods (or 1 teaspoon vanilla extract)

For the filling:
- Cherry jam (or your favorite type of jam)
- 2 tablespoons powdered sugar
- 200 ml liquid cream (preferably from Dorna)

For decoration:
- 2 packets of whipped cream powder
- 300 ml milk
- 3-4 crushed lemon cream wafers or cereal flakes
- 300 g fresh strawberries
- Powdered sugar for sprinkling

Step by Step to a Perfect Cake

1. Preheat the oven: Start by preheating the oven to 180 degrees Celsius. This step is essential, as a well-heated oven will help the sponge rise evenly.

2. Preparing the sponges:
- In a large bowl, beat the eggs with the sugar and almond extract using an electric mixer. Continue mixing until the mixture becomes frothy and thickens, about 5-7 minutes. This step is crucial for achieving a fluffy sponge.
- Sift the all-purpose flour and cornflour over the mixture. Gently fold with a spatula, being careful not to lose the air in the mixture.
- Add the melted butter at the edge of the mixture and mix very gently, just enough to incorporate it.

3. Baking the sponges:
- Pour the mixture into a round cake pan lined with parchment paper. Bake the sponge in the center of the oven for 20-25 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
- Once baked, let the sponge c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er it to a plate to cool completely. When cool, cut it in half.

4. Preparing the syrup:
- In a small saucepan, add the 6 tablespoons of water and the 4 tablespoons of sugar. Add the vanilla and heat over low heat until the sugar completely dissolves.
- Bring to a boil and let it simmer for one minute, then remove from heat and let the syrup cool for 10 minutes.

5. Filling the cake:
- Using a brush, generously soak the surface of the first half of the sponge with the syrup. Spread a uniform layer of cherry jam over the sponge.
- Whip the liquid cream with the powdered sugar until it thickens. Now, spread the whipped cream over the cherry jam.
- Place the second half of the sponge on top and decorate with whipped cream and fresh strawberries, dusting with powdered sugar for a sparkling finish.

6. Final decoration:
- In a bowl, whip the whipped cream powder with the milk until it thickens. Spread this cream over the entire surface of the cake.
- Sprinkle the crushed wafers or cereal flakes around the edge of the cake for added texture. Arrange the fresh strawberries on top and finish with a dusting of powdered sugar.

Serving and Pairings

This strawberry cake is delicious served cold, alongside a cup of green tea or a glass of fresh lemonade. You can also try pairing it with vanilla ice cream for a delightful contrast of temperatures and textures.

Tips and Variations

- If you want to experiment, you can try using other seasonal fruits, such as peaches or raspberries, instead of strawberries.
- You can add some chopped nuts or almonds to the cake batter for extra crunch.
- For a moister cake, you can add a splash of lemon juice to the syrup.

Nutritional Information and Calories

A 100 g serving of strawberry cake contains approximately 300-350 calories, depending on the amount of sugar and cream used. The sponge is rich in protein due to the eggs, while strawberries provide a significant source of vitamin C, fiber, and antioxidants.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I use other types of flour?
Yes, you can experiment with whole wheat or gluten-free flour, but the final texture may vary.

2. How can I store the cake?
The cake is best stored in the refrigerator, covered with plastic wrap, for 2-3 days.

3. Can I prepare the cake a day in advance?
Absolutely! The cake will taste even better once the flavors have melded.
